Epistroma

/ɛˈpɪstrəmə/ noun

Definition

A layer or covering that spreads over or upon something; in mycology, a layer of fungal tissue.

Etymology

From Greek 'epi-' (upon) + 'stroma' (layer, bed, or tissue), describing a surface layer that develops on top of underlying material.

Kelly Says

Fungi develop these layers to help spores spread and protect themselves—it's nature's way of creating a protective blanket over the fungal colony.
